i was in the AF for 4 yrs and now am a civilian contractor in Iraq now. Im at tallil AB. I work for Lockheed Martin. Definately more money in it as a civilian. in the summer here it gets up to 135. Jly is the hottest month. but May to Septmeber are really hot. and it doesnt cool off at night really unless you call 90-100 cool. it beats 135!! sand storms are far and few between but they suck bad. ive only seen one this yr that u didnt wanna be in. most are short and over really quick. right now is the rainy season and it will rain once a week until february probably. it was 44 degrees last night and 75 today. it will get to about 35 at night and 50 during the day next month. any other questions?

i sleep in a tent with 5 other dudes, we built rooms out of wood we got when we first got here. a/c's work well. its not miserable. i sleep during the day and only when the power goes out does it just get get unbearable. i can leave the base but just to go to another base. the way we have it set up u cant really leave the base. i can go on vacation whenever i want. ive never heard of Lier Sigler. i have trouble sleeping somtimes. i have some good sleeping pills for that. i work 12 hrs a day 6 days a week, actually seven more overtime for me. company doesnt say anything. more money they pay me the more money they get from the government. on your day off there aint crap to do anyways so might as well go sit in front of your computer like every other day. i have nothing but time so keep the quetions coming. ive been here for a yr and signed on for yr number 2 last week. :bang: oh well moneys good.

I have been in Balad Iraq(LSA ANACONDA) for 19 months. It got down to about 20 degrees last winter. It has yet to get down below 45 yet...Bt it's going that way.
If your coming over as KBR you will get a hooch withing 2-3 weeks, pending were your at. It is getting to be rainy season, have only had 2 showers here so far, nothig to worry about, and not muddy(YET).......
The sand storms suck, but they usually last just a few hours, sand boogers are great!!!
We have a couple of gyms here in post, so if yourlooking to work out and get into shape or maintain what ya got, easy to do......
12hr shifts, 7 days a week, and a couple of paid holidays. Time goes by quickly once you get into the routine.
